Cardinals Pitching Has to be Better
The Cardinals pitching scored six runs on Saturday, but it wasn’t enough as the pitching was so bad. Lance Lynn went 2.2 innings, giving up nine hits and ten runs. The Cardinals are averaging 4.01 runs, while their pitching is giving up 4.43 runs per game. The offense is ranked 25th in the league, while the pitching is ranked 19th. Nolan Gorman has hit 17 home runs and driven in 43 RBis so far this season. Getting the start for the Cardinals will be Kyle Gibson, who sits with ha 6-3 record and an ERA of 3.88. In his last start against the Pittsburgh Pirates, he went five innings giving up five hits and four runs.Â
Nationals Offense Stepped Up
The Nationals’ offense sure looked good on Saturday, and they scored 14 runs on the way to the victory. James Wood hit a home run and drove in five RBis. The Nationals are averaging 4.14 runs, while their pitching is giving up 4.37 runs per game. The offense is ranked 20th in the league, while the pitching is ranked 15th. They gave a run differential of -0.23 which is 18th in the league. CJ Abrans has hit 13 home runs and driven in 45 RBIs so far this season. Getting the start for the Nationals will be DJ Herz who sits with a 1-2 record and an ERA of 4.67. In his last start against the New York Mets, he went 5.2 innings, giving up five hits and one run.
